Aspects Influencing Sash Window Renovation Costs
The cost of renovating sash windows can vary considerably based upon several factors. Understanding these variables can assist property owners make notified decisions regarding their renovation tasks.
1. Condition of the Windows
The preliminary condition of the windows determines the extent of renovation required. Windows that are simply drafty may need less work than those that are significantly decayed or broken.
Categories of Condition:Good Condition: Requires small repairs and repainting.Moderate Condition: Needs glazing and some wood repairs.Poor Condition: Requires comprehensive repairs and even full replacement of parts.2. Type of Wood
Sash windows are frequently made from wood, and the kind of wood utilized can affect renovation costs. Woods like mahogany or oak are more pricey than softwoods like pine.
3. Geographical Location
Renovation costs can vary by area due to differences in labor costs and material accessibility. Urban areas generally see higher expenses compared to rural areas.
4. Professional vs. DIY Restoration
Working with specialists normally ensures quality work however can considerably increase the overall expense. On the other hand, DIY jobs can save cash but may need skills and tools that some homeowners may do not have.
5. Additional Features
Homeowners who wish to update their windows with additional features-- such as double glazing, new hardware, or customized sashes-- can expect greater renovation costs.
Breakdown of Sash Window Renovation Costs
To supply a clearer picture, the following table outlines the approximated costs associated with different aspects of sash window renovation.
Renovation AspectTypical Cost (per window)Basic Repairs (minor repairs)₤ 150 - ₤ 300Total Restoration₤ 500 - ₤ 1,000Replacement of Sash Cords₤ 100 - ₤ 200Glazing Repairs₤ 100 - ₤ 300Painting and Finishing₤ 100 - ₤ 300Installation of Double Glazing₤ 400 - ₤ 800Complete Replacement of Sashes₤ 600 - ₤ 1,200Approximated Total for Full Renovation₤ 1,000 - ₤ 2,500
The total renovation cost can vary considerably based on the complexity of the work needed. Homeowners should spending plan in between ₤ 1,000 and ₤ 2,500 for a full renovation of a single sash window, bearing in mind that these costs may vary.
Tips for Budgeting Sash Window Renovation
Producing a budget for sash window renovation requires careful planning and consideration of numerous factors. Here are some handy ideas:

A1: The timeframe can vary based upon the degree of the work needed, but a normal renovation job might take anywhere from a couple of days to a number of weeks for multiple windows.
Q2: Is it worth renovating old sash windows?
A2: Yes, renovating old sash windows can enhance energy effectiveness, boost visual appeal, and substantially increase residential or commercial property value, particularly in historic homes.
Q3: Can I replace the glass in my sash windows with double glazing?
A3: Yes, it is possible to retrofit sash windows with double-glazed units, but this may need professional support to guarantee a proper fit without jeopardizing the window's original character.
Q4: What's the very best method to preserve sash windows once renovated?
A4: Regular maintenance, consisting of painting, looking for drafts, and making sure proper operation, will extend the life of renovated sash windows. Examining weatherstripping and making any required repairs immediately can also assist preserve effectiveness.
Q5: Should I bring back or replace my sash windows?
A5: If the windows are structurally sound but ineffective, restoration is generally suggested. Nevertheless, if they are beyond repair or have extreme rot, replacement may be the more reasonable and affordable alternative in the long run.
